India GDP grows 7.8% in Jan.-March, as manufacturing recovers

NEW DELHI/BENGALURU -- India's economy beat expectations in the January-March quarter to grow 7.8% from a year ago, government data showed on Friday, helped by a resurgent manufacturing sector.

North Korea's latest provocations signal frustration with Beijing

SEOGWIPO, South Korea -- Since China, Japan and South Korea held a rare trilateral summit in Seoul on Monday, North Korea has carried out a flurry of aggressive acts, which analysts say indicate a particular irritation with traditional patron Beijing.

Samsung 1-day walkout to have limited impact but full strike on cards

SEOUL -- Samsung Electronics' biggest union has called on its members to join a one-day walkout next week, but both the labor group and the company say the move will have only a limited impact on production and supply at the world's biggest memory chip maker.

North Korea says 18-missile salvo a warning to Seoul’s ‘gangsters’ regime’

North Korea said it fired 18 short-range ballistic missiles during a drill as a demonstration of its willingness to launch a pre-emptive strike against South Korea’s “gangsters’ regime” if necessary to counter an attack, state media reported on Friday.
